In building a table using OOW (with a W10 laptop, I seem to have lost the tool bar --- the one that contains font size, Bold/Ital, and Left, Center, Right Alignment settings. Can someone please tell me how to restore that toolbar?
What might I have done to lose it? It was there 20 minutes ago, and then POOF.

Select the menu item View -> Toolbars -> Formatting. If you still cannot see it, try closing OpenOffice and restarting it.

The icons on the Formatting Toolbar will change depending on what is currently selected. If some object like a drawing, image or frame is selected in the table, then the text formatting icons for font, bold, etc will be removed from the toolbar. They should reappear if text is selected in the table.
